When compared to open fires stove, these stoves produce considerably lower emissions, making them a better choice for the environment. This is due to the fact that they burn fuel efficiently, resulting less harmful emissions released in the atmosphere.

They are designed to comply with EPA standards for smoke emissions and can be purchased with either a non-catalytic system or a catalytic one. Non-catalytic stoves are able to ignite the solid fuel with an air supply secondary to the stove, while catalytics stoves use an oxidized catalyst to transform harmful gases into less toxic ones. Both types of stoves are equally effective at the reduction of carbon dioxide levels as well as particulate matter in the air. However, it is crucial to review the specifications of your chosen model to determine which model is the best fit for your requirements.

Before installing your stove, ensure that the outlet for the flue of your chosen model matches the diameter of your chimney or flue system. You may need to install a flexible liner in order to allow gases and smoke to escape your stove safely away from combustible material. Install an alarm for carbon monoxide to notify you if the gas is at dangerous levels.

If you are concerned about the environmental impact of your stove, think about selecting one that has a clearSkies score of 5. This means that the stove has been approved by Defra the government's Department for Environment, Food and Rural Affairs, and exceeds EcoDesign requirements 15 percent. It is among the most environmentally friendly stoves available in the UK.
